Setting an Informal Table: A Guide for Casual Dining

Creating a welcoming and relaxed atmosphere for a casual dinner with friends or family starts with setting an informal table. While the focus isn't on formal dining etiquette, there are still some guidelines to follow for a well-organized and inviting setting. Let's dive into the art of setting an informal table.

Understanding Informal Table Settings

Informal table settings, also known as casual or everyday settings, are designed for comfort and ease. They typically include the essentials, with room for flexibility based on the meal and occasion. Here's a breakdown of what you'll need:

  • Tablecloth or placemat
  • Dinner plate
  • Bread plate or basket
  • Cutlery (fork, knife, spoon)
  • Glassware (water, wine, or other beverages)
  • Napkin

Choosing Your Table Linens

For an informal setting, you have the freedom to choose table linens that reflect your personal style. Here are a few options:

  • Tablecloth: A casual tablecloth can add a pop of color or pattern to your table. Opt for machine-washable fabrics like cotton or polyester for easy cleaning.
  • Placemats: Placemats are an excellent alternative to a tablecloth, allowing you to mix and match patterns or colors. They're also easier to clean, as you can simply replace individual mats as needed.

Arranging Your Tableware

Once you've chosen your table linens, it's time to arrange your tableware. Here's a simple guide to help you:

Item Placement
Dinner plate In the center of the place setting
Bread plate or basket To the upper left of the dinner plate
Cutlery
  • Fork: To the left of the dinner plate
  • Knife: To the right of the dinner plate
  • Spoon: Behind the dinner plate, or placed with the bowl facing up for soup
Glassware Above the knife, in a slight V-shape
Napkin
  • Folded: To the left of the forks
  • Unfolded: Placed on the lap during the meal

Adding Personal Touches

An informal table setting is the perfect opportunity to express your creativity and personal style. Consider adding the following elements to make your table unique:

  • Centerpiece: A simple flower arrangement, a bowl of fruit, or a collection of candles can add a focal point to your table.
  • Place cards: Informal place cards can help guide your guests to their seats and add a personal touch.
  • Mismatched dishes: Don't be afraid to mix and match dishes, glasses, or cutlery for a eclectic look.

Setting the Mood

Lighting and ambiance play a significant role in creating an inviting atmosphere. Dim the lights, use candles, or string up some twinkle lights to set the mood. Don't forget about background music – choose a playlist that complements your meal and guests.
